
Plastic is a versatile material used in a wide range of applications, from toys to spacecraft. Its unique properties make it durable and flexible, but this also creates challenges when it comes to repairs and gluing. The type of plastic plays a crucial role in determining the best adhesive for the job. Different plastics have distinct properties, and using the wrong adhesive can lead to irreversible damage. Some common types of plastic include Polyethylene Terephthalate (PET), High-Density Polyethylene (HDPE), Polyvinyl Chloride (PVC), and Polystyrene (PS). Each of these plastics may require a specific adhesive, such as epoxy, cyanoacrylate, or plastic cement. Factors like surface preparation, curing time, and the strength of the bond also come into play when choosing the right adhesive for plastic.

Cyanoacrylate adhesives (super glues)
Cyanoacrylate adhesives, also known as super glues, are ideal for bonding plastics. They are sometimes referred to as instant adhesives or power glues. The abbreviation "CA" is commonly used for industrial-grade cyanoacrylate.
Cyanoacrylate adhesives cure by reacting to very small amounts of moisture present on the surface of the substrates. They do not require ovens, mixing, or specialty curing equipment. Cyanoacrylate adhesives generally have a short shelf life of about one year from manufacture if unopened and one month once opened, but refrigeration can extend this.
Some examples of cyanoacrylate adhesives include Loctite Super Glue Gel Control, Gorilla Super Glue Gel, and Krazy Glue. These products are suitable for bonding plastic, wood, metal, ceramics, leather, and other materials.
When using cyanoacrylate adhesives, it is important to apply them in thin coats to ensure a rapid reaction and effective bonding. Additionally, the surfaces to be glued should be clean and free of dust or oily residue.
Cyanoacrylate adhesives have a wide range of applications, including industrial uses, medical and veterinary uses, and even in the cosmetology and beauty industry for eyelash extensions and artificial nail enhancements.

Epoxy adhesives
When choosing an epoxy adhesive, it is important to select one that is specifically designed for plastics, such as LePage Epoxy Gel, which bonds to most rigid plastics as well as metal, glass, ceramics, and wood. It is also important to follow the manufacturer's instructions to ensure the best results.
Before applying any adhesive, it is crucial to ensure that the surfaces to be joined are clean and free of dust or oily residue. If the surface is smooth or shiny, lightly sanding it with sandpaper can improve adhesion. It is also a good idea to pre-fit the parts to ensure they fit properly before applying the adhesive.
Once the surfaces are prepared, the epoxy adhesive can be mixed and applied to one surface. The parts should then be pressed together and held still until a bond begins to form, which usually takes less than a minute. It is important to allow the glue to fully cure before using the item, which can take up to 24 hours. Any excess wet adhesive should be cleaned up immediately with a damp cloth or paper towel, while dried adhesive must be carefully scraped away with a razor blade.

Acrylic adhesives
Acrylic is a type of plastic that requires specific types of adhesives for bonding. Unlike ordinary glues, acrylics are chemically 'welded' together using a special cement. This process creates a permanent bond between the surfaces, rather than simply sticking them together.
There are several types of solvent-based adhesives that can be used for acrylics. One popular option is Tensol 70, a single-component cement that is ideal for bonding cast acrylic pieces. It is completely clear in colour and will evaporate when dry, so any spills or leaks should not be wiped away. Another option is WeldOn 40, a two-part product that can be used to bond acrylic with PVC or wood. Clear PVC cement can also be used to bond acrylic with plastic, although it may not be as strong. For bonding glass pieces with acrylic, Bostik Titan Bond Plus is a good choice. Silicone adhesives can also be used, but they may not be as strong or watertight.
When bonding acrylics, it is important to ensure that the edges are smooth and flat. Fine sandpaper can be used to create a smooth surface, and the edges should then be wiped with isopropyl alcohol to remove any dust or dirt. Even oil from the skin can interfere with the bonding process, so care should be taken to avoid touching the surfaces. If using solvents, it is important to work in a well-ventilated space as they release strong fumes.
The type of adhesive used will depend on the specific type of acrylic and the material it is being bonded to. For example, Polypropylene, ABS, HIPS, and PETG plastics can be bonded to acrylic using a solvent or thermoplastic adhesive such as Acri-Bond 120. Delrin and Acetal can be bonded with acrylic using Loctite Epoxy or Bondit, although the joins will generally be weaker. It is important to note that superglue should never be used to bond two pieces of acrylic as it can cause the acrylic to turn white.
In some cases, adhesive sheets can be used for bonding acrylics, such as 3M Adhesive Sheets. These sheets create an optically clear and strong bond, but they are designed for applying a flexible surface to a rigid surface. This method is commonly used by sign makers as it does not require dry time and there is no risk of glue squishing out from the edges.

Hot-melt adhesives
One of the most prominent hot-melt adhesive products is the Infinity Bond SuperTAC 500 Plastic Bonding Hot Melt Glue Stick. This product boasts a strong and reliable bond with a wide range of plastics, including PP, PE, PET, PV, PVC, Nylon, PC, and more. The SuperTAC 500 is known for its ease of use, fast setting time, and competitive pricing. With its quality heat resistance, it outperforms many other plastic bonding glue sticks in the market.
Another notable option is the 3M Hot Melt Adhesive AE for Plastics, which comes in 12-inch sticks. These adhesive sticks are specifically designed for use on plastics such as polycarbonate, polyethylene, and polypropylene. They offer excellent adhesion, flexibility at low temperatures, and impact resistance. The melting point of these adhesive sticks is 188 degrees Fahrenheit (87 degrees Celsius), with a medium viscosity and open time.
It is important to note that the effectiveness of hot-melt adhesives can vary depending on the specific type of plastic being bonded. Therefore, it is always recommended to consult the manufacturer's instructions or seek expert advice to ensure the most suitable adhesive is selected for the particular plastic and application at hand.

Poly cement
When bonding plastics, it is important to identify the type of plastic you are working with, as different plastics require different types of glue. For example, plastics marked with a '1' or 'PET' are made from Polyethylene Terephthalate and belong to a category of plastics that are very difficult to glue. In contrast, plastics marked with a '3' or 'PVC' are commonly used in plumbing and can be glued using a two-part primer and PVC solvent cement.
Before gluing, it is important to ensure that the plastic surfaces are clean and free of dust or oily residue. Sanding the surface with sandpaper can improve adhesion and create a rough surface for the glue to bond to. Once the adhesive has been applied, the parts should be pressed together and held still until a bond begins to form, which usually takes less than a minute. It is important to allow the glue to fully cure before using the item, which can take up to 24 hours.

The best adhesive for joining plastic depends on the type of plastic being used. For example, Polyethylene Terephthalate (PET) and High-Density Polyethylene (HDPE) are difficult to glue, but an adhesive for polyethylene or polypropylene may work. Polyvinyl Chloride (PVC) can be glued using a two-part primer and PVC solvent cement. For Polypropylene (PP), an industrial adhesive may work if the surface is prepared, but most store-bought glues will not work. For Polystyrene (PS), a poly cement will work best. For ABS plastics, an epoxy is recommended, but cyanoacrylate glue may also work.
Before gluing, ensure that the parts to be glued are clean and free of dust or oily residue. If the surface is smooth or shiny, lightly sanding it with sandpaper can improve adhesion. Pre-fit the parts before adding adhesive to ensure they fit properly. Apply a small amount of glue to one surface, then press the parts together and hold them still until a bond begins to form. Allow the glue to fully cure before using the item.
Some recommended adhesive products for gluing plastic include Loctite's Plastics Bonding System, PlasticWeld, JB Weld, Amazing GOOP, and LePage Super Glue All Plastics.
